All levels of government are being called on to work together to improve the health and economic welfare of all people in the north.
The Northern Ontario Service Delivery Association (NOSDA) approved eleven resolutions at their virtual 2021 Annual General Meeting this past Wednesday.
Members are asking for the province to help address the growing rates of mental health and addictions.
They’re also asking that municipalities be treated like partners when it comes to addressing the growing human services challenges.

Members also selected a new NOSDA Executive.
Mark King, Councillor in the City of North Bay and Chair of the Nipissing District Social Services Administration Board will serve as one of two NOSDA Vice-Chairs.
Penny Lucas, Mayor of Ignace and Vice-Chair of the Kenora District Services Board will also serve as one of two NOSDA Vice-Chairs.
Michelle Boileau, Municipal Councillor in the City of Timmins, and Board member on the Cochrane District Social Services Administration Board will serve as NOSDA Chair.
